Just received my order of Ursa Major, flashpoint, Helios, epichaos, and resveros. How many ml are typically ran by others for each product and where are the best application sites?

I personally use 1ml of Resveros starting at my shins to tops of my feet (0.5ml per side) every morning. This, combined with pomegranate has really helped with my blood pressure, so it’s a staple. I split 1ml of Helios between both knees (alternating days between 2 pumps one side, 3 pumps on the other) every morning as well. Knees haven’t felt this good since before my Army days and subsequent 6 knee surgeries. Or is it 5, can’t remember, old lol. Either way, it too is a staple. Ursa Major typically goes on my clavicles when I’m running it (usually 2-3ml split throughout the day, or morning/evening). Haven’t really played with Epichaos much, but you could use inside thighs or anywhere else with “thin” skin.

Application sites for transdermal application.
Upper chest, throat and clavicle area.
Traps and delts.
Inner biceps, inner forearm.
The pits of your elbows and backs of your knee caps.
Shins and tops of feet.
The space between your belly button and your junk.
Your stack.

Be careful with the sack applications. If a transdermal has stuff in it that gives a tingling sensation on your skin it's probably going to burn down there. Read the ingredients before applying to that location. Same goes for getting close to the armpit when applying to inner bicep and delt area
